Ensuring Local Code Compliance and Regulatory Adherence

Infrastructure audits frequently uncover gaps in adherence to local building codes, fire safety regulations, and industry-specific compliance mandates. Our team meticulously reviews the existing installation against relevant national, state, and local ordinances, focusing on codes such as NFPA 70 (National Electrical Code - NEC), TIA-569-D (Telecommunications Pathways and Spaces), and local jurisdictional amendments. This includes verifying correct cable plant fire ratings (e.g., plenum-rated vs. riser-rated cables based on building occupancy and construction), proper grounding and bonding methodologies per ANSI/TIA-607-D, and adequate separation from power cabling to prevent electromagnetic interference (EMI) as per TIA-568 series. We also scrutinize pathways for proper fill ratios and firestopping integrity (e.g., using UL-listed firestop sealants and devices) to ensure compliance with IBC (International Building Code) and IFC (International Fire Code) requirements. Beyond safety and physical infrastructure, we assess compliance with data privacy regulations (e.g., HIPAA for healthcare, PCI DSS for financial institutions) as they pertain to the physical security and access controls of the network infrastructure, including secure cabinet access, environmental monitoring, and appropriate demarcation points. Common non-compliance issues identified include undersized or improperly sealed conduit systems, unlabeled or incorrectly routed cables, absence of required firestopping, and insufficient grounding electrodes. Our audit report provides explicit citations for identified violations and practical, phased remediation strategies that ensure full regulatory adherence, mitigate potential fines, and enhance business continuity. We leverage our deep understanding of local AHJ (Authority Having Jurisdiction) expectations to ensure proposed solutions are not just compliant but also practical for implementation within operational constraints.

Diagnostic Tools and Data Collection for Detailed Analysis

Delivering an effective cabling infrastructure audit demands precision and reliable data. Access Cabling employs a suite of advanced diagnostic tools to collect comprehensive, verifiable data. For copper cabling, we utilize Fluke Networks DSX CableAnalyzers, capable of certifying Cat5e, Cat6, Cat6A, and Cat8 to TIA Level 2G/2F accuracy, measuring parameters such as insertion loss, return loss, near-end crosstalk (NEXT), far-end crosstalk (FEXT), and delay skew. For fiber optic infrastructure, we deploy Fluke Networks OptiFiber Pro OTDRs and CertiFiber Pro OLTS (Optical Loss Test Set) to measure end-to-end loss, identify splice and connector imperfections, and characterize fiber links according to TIA-526-7 (for multimode) and TIA-526-14 (for singlemode), ensuring compliance with application-specific loss budgets. Handheld network testers aid in active endpoint identification and PoE testing. We also leverage thermal imaging cameras to identify overheating equipment or cable bundles within congested pathways, indicating potential design flaws or impending failures. All data is systematically cataloged and presented in a format that allows for clear trend analysis, pinpointing areas where infrastructure upgrades, remediation, or re-engineering are most critically needed.

How does an audit help with future network planning and budgeting?+

An infrastructure audit provides invaluable data for future network planning and budgeting by establishing a clear, documented baseline of your existing physical layer. It identifies infrastructure limitations that would hinder future technology deployments (e.g., inadequate cabling for high-speed Ethernet or PoE++). The audit report details required upgrades with specific components and estimated costs, allowing IT departments to accurately forecast capital expenditures. This data-driven approach removes guesswork, helping prioritize investments, justify budget requests, and ensure that new deployments are built upon a solid, compliant foundation, ultimately extending the lifespan of your network infrastructure investments.

What is the primary difference between a basic visual inspection and a comprehensive audit?+

A basic visual inspection is a cursory check for obvious issues like tangled cables or disconnected equipment, offering limited insight. A comprehensive cabling infrastructure audit, as performed by Access Cabling, is a forensic, data-driven process. It goes far beyond visual observation, incorporating detailed certification testing of every copper and fiber link using advanced tools like Fluke DSX CableAnalyzers and OTDRs. It meticulously assesses compliance with TIA/EIA, BICSI, and NEC standards, provides detailed as-built documentation, identifies hidden performance bottlenecks and security vulnerabilities, and culminates in actionable, data-backed strategic recommendations. It provides a complete diagnostic picture, not just surface-level observations.

What specific permits are required for commercial cabling installations in Stockton?+

For most commercial cabling projects within city limits, a Low Voltage Electrical Permit is required from the City of Stockton Community Development Department, in addition to any necessary building permits if structural modifications are involved. Projects in unincorporated San Joaquin County require permits from the San Joaquin County Community Development Department. We manage these permitting processes to ensure full compliance for our Stockton clients.
